Hiring a moving company offers a full-service experience for your Colorado move, managing packing, loading, and transportation. Storage containers require you to pack and load yourself, with the company handling delivery and pickup. For a complete, hands-off relocation, a moving company is often the better choice.
The cost for a 50-mile move within Colorado is primarily influenced by the volume of your belongings and the labor involved. The high altitude and potential for weather delays can also be factors. Request a specific quote for an accurate cost breakdown.
The most economical long-distance move in Colorado involves minimizing the number of items transported. Decluttering your home before the move will significantly reduce expenses. Comparing quotes from multiple moving companies is essential for finding the best value for your relocation.
Renting a moving truck for a long-distance journey in Colorado includes fees based on truck size, mileage, and rental duration. You will be responsible for driving and all aspects of packing and unpacking. This can be a cost-effective option if you are comfortable with a do-it-yourself move.
Local movers in Colorado typically charge based on the number of movers, the hours worked, and the complexity of the move. Factors such as navigating challenging terrain or carrying items over distances will affect the total time and cost. A detailed estimate is recommended.
When using moving storage containers in the Denver metro area, consider the potential for significant temperature swings and ensure your belongings are protected. Parking and accessibility in urban and suburban areas are also important factors to discuss with your container provider.
